How To Fix CV_CPDC_MESSAGES002 - Collaboration &1 was created.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CV_CPDC_MESSAGES -

  • Message number: 002

  • Message text: Collaboration &1 was created.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message CV_CPDC_MESSAGES002 - Collaboration &1 was created. ?

    The SAP error message CV_CPDC_MESSAGES002 typically indicates that a collaboration document (or a related object) has been created successfully. This message is not necessarily an error but rather an informational message indicating that a certain process has been completed.

    Cause:

    • The message is triggered when a collaboration document is created in the SAP system. It is part of the process flow in SAP applications that deal with collaboration, such as SAP Product Lifecycle Management (PLM) or SAP Supply Chain Management (SCM).
    • The message may appear in various contexts, such as when a user initiates a collaboration process, and the system confirms the creation of the document.

    Solution:

    Since this message is informational, there is typically no action required unless you are expecting a different outcome. However, if you are facing issues related to the collaboration document, consider the following steps:

    1. Verify Document Creation: Check if the collaboration document has been created as expected. You can do this by navigating to the relevant transaction or application where the document should appear.

    2. Review Related Logs: If you are experiencing issues beyond the message itself, review any related logs or messages that may provide additional context or errors.

    3. Check User Permissions: Ensure that the user has the necessary permissions to create and view collaboration documents.

    4. Consult Documentation: Refer to SAP documentation or help resources for more information on collaboration processes and any specific configurations that may be required.

    5. Contact Support: If you believe there is an underlying issue or if the message is accompanied by other error messages, consider reaching out to your SAP support team or consulting SAP Notes for further assistance.
